Consider the following factors that are needed to be met time to learn the machine s software, time to learn proper dust collection and hold-down techniques, and time to train new employees. The CNC machine can only do what its operators want it to. While the CNC tool can do the tasks more accurately than humans, it still needs regular maintenance and an operator committed enough to learn everything about it. Advantages and benefits Because programming does not put in margins of error, CNC lathes produce uniform products looking exactly like the original. Duplicates are all identical with no noticeable variations in them whatsoever. Since, the wood work designs are controlled by a computer software/program, it could be changed to suit manufacturer and customer demands without spending too much effort. They could even develop designs which the competition may find difficult to replicate. Automation also reduces the risk of human error and the time spent in correcting such errors. If you are a hobbyist, you do not have to worry about the size of the equipment, since the CNC wood lathes are available in different sizes. If you are a small hobbyist, then there are portable models which can be easily mounted on a table or a countertop. The size would be based on the amount of work you will be putting on the machine and kinds of wood pieces you will be making.
